New developments in the Section 122 tariff situation are creating additional uncertainty for importers and the global supply chain.
On May 7, 2026, the U.S. Court of International Trade ruled against the administration’s use of Section 122 tariffs, adding to growing legal challenges surrounding recent trade actions.
What does this mean for importers?
• Continued uncertainty around tariff enforcement
• Potential refund implications
• Increased need for proactive freight and sourcing strategies
